Dust Suppression

• Why needed:- airborne coal dust, when mixed with gas / air in the presence of a nakedflame, is very dangerous and can causes an explosion.

- DUST is a health hazard- Supress dust to prevent it becoming airborne

• What is needed: Essential Dust Suppression RequirementsWater supply available in the plants / CHP to suppress the DUST

FILTRATION-PUMPS-REGULATOR-PIPELINE-SPRAYBARS-NOZZLESPRAY ACTIVATION (manual / auto ) (mechanical / electrical)CONTROL PANEL (DOL – VFD) / Auto mode selection

• Where located:– Primary unloading (wagon tippler / Track Hopper / Truck unloading)– Conveyor belt transfer points– Stock Piles

Dust Suppression System Fundamentals

Dust prevention – Humidity/moisture content in the material is increased to prevent dust from becoming airborne

Dust suppression – Humidity/moisture content in the material is added to the air to capture dust particles that are already airborne

Dust returned to the product stream with correct wetting to minimise any product problems

Poor quality water can be minimised by filtration to reduce water contamination

Water conservation is controlled by the system being activated only when conveyors are running under load conditions

Dust Suppression System Standard Practice

Using a minimal amount of water

Amount of moisture added to percent of material weight

Water spray requires a high volume of moisture for dust suppressionThe addition of moisture can be costlyPlain water added at 5% of the material weight requires 27,852 –139,260 kj of energy to dry the product to acceptable levelFine spray added at 0.1% of the material weight requires 279-1393 kj of energy to dry the product to acceptable level The use of fine & controlled dust spraying systems reduces the likelihood of a thermal penalty being imposed on coal operators

Dust Suppression System Standard PracticeSpray points at the chute and on the belt runSpray patterns designed to not directly infringe

upon any surfaceSprays mounted in order to minimise the

exposure to a heavy laden dust air stream. This avoids erosion of spray nozzle componentsSpray patterns generated so all fugitive

emissions are forced to pass through the fine spray blanket

STOCKPILE DS SYSTEM (SPDS)

Sprinkler Features

Roadway & Stock Pile Dust Suppression for overburden haulageroadway & Coal stockyards has become a necessity in mining/power project across the world.

Sprinkler dust suppression system is actually spraying waterpumped through a long pipe work giving an effect of natural rainfallrequired in a particular area with the help of Sprinklers / RAINGUNSavailable in various discharge capacity & throw angles.

System prevents liftoff of dust from stockpiles and roadways.Water spray over the stock-pile area is produced by sufficientnumber of sprinklers suitably installed in a ring to cover the entireprojected area of the stock pile / roads.

The Sprinklers are swiveling type with the provision of change inthe swiveling angle & height, as well as spray nozzle angle. (Variousmodel available) The sprinklers break up the water into smalldroplets simulating natural rainfall.

Eagle Sprinklers

Raingun ES-65 PC Sprinkler:ES-65 PC Raingun of impulse drive type have 2½” inch BSP femalethreaded connection, housing made from die cast all alloy to IS-617GR-4652, blade: cast steel to IS 1030 ideally suitable for dustsuppression applications.Raingun are free from Ball Bearing, Gear or Cam and free fromperiodic maintenance requirements such as oiling, greasing,alignment and / or replacements. Raingun must have a radius rangeof 42 meters and flow range from 3.8 LPS with 2.0 to 4.5 kg/cm2operating pressure respectively.

Twin 95 Sprinklers

Raingun Twin 95P Sprinkler:Twin Raingun 95 P of impulse drive type have 2 inch BSP femalethreaded connection, housing made from wear resistant castaluminum, ideally suitable for dust suppression applications.Raingun are free from Ball Bearing, Gear or Cam and free fromperiodic maintenance requirements such as oiling, greasing,alignment and / or replacements. Raingun must have a radius rangeof 27 to 54 meters and flow range from 2.6 LPS to 15.6 LPS with 2.0to 6.5 kg/cm2 operating pressure respectively.

WLP DUST BUSTER (CANNON TYPE AIR BORNE DUST SUPPRESSION SYSTEM)

Description of Technology

System developed by reengineering the “traditional”system, uses external double-phase nozzles, waterdistribution and electrical system, propeller and thecorrect size of water droplets.

WLP major advantage are:

Optimization of rainouts and washout process.Lower water and power consumption.

WLP 400 Dust Buster Specifications

TECHNICAL SPECIFICATIONS:

Throw distance: 20-30 m (no wind condition opposite direction)Total power consumption: 5.2 KwType nozzles: Standard Stainless SteelNumber of nozzles - 36, Number of Rings – 2Range of rotation: 340°Elevation: -20°+45°Fan Power - 3.0 KwWater Pump - 2.2 Kw Water filter - 250 micronWater consumption 30 lpm @10 kg pressure (vairable range available) Trailer mounted WLP -T on MS structure with leveling jack/Water

filter/Forklift movable (2 x tire X rim) for easy transportation.Truck Mounted with tank & Generator
